Transaction 3d2e126b3a2ca716e10ae610d311e9b96d93c0361f52ac21cc20c8dfa9beac40

500 Input
1 Outputs
  • 3d2e126b3a2ca716e10ae610d311e9b96d93c0361f52ac21cc20c8dfa9beac40:0
  • value  2349431518
    address  336Hh55TnXzHvf6KGPbWiHLBucuUezHCoo